About (6S)-N-[1-(4-bromophenyl)-3-oxopropyl]-6-tert-butyl-5,6,7,8-tetrahydrothieno[2,3-b]quinoline-2-carboxamide

(6S)-N-[1-(4-bromophenyl)-3-oxopropyl]-6-tert-butyl-5,6,7,8-tetrahydrothieno[2,3-b]quinoline-2-carboxamide (PubChem CID 155321127) has the molecular formula C25H27BrN2O2S and a molecular weight of 499.47 g/mol. Its IUPAC name is (6S)-N-[1-(4-bromophenyl)-3-oxopropyl]-6-tert-butyl-5,6,7,8-tetrahydrothieno[2,3-b]quinoline-2-carboxamide.
